Ordinals
beta
Address bc1q6lmhu93fzm2lsus7fuggtk6y40mc0pjyj02gq2
sat balance
189203848
outputs
15560e379b8bb41c7d187a17f02a09d5804a79dd32c529aebfd53746b94ead80:1